…our connectivity

Derbyshire’s geographic location enables ease of logistics by road, rail and air with major sites available next to major arterial routes (M1, A50, A38) attracting key employers, such as at Markham Vale, Horizon 29 and Dove Valley Park.

The proximity of our sites to neighbouring cities – Manchester and Sheffield to the north, Derby and Nottingham to the south – is an important driver for businesses considering Derbyshire. The ability to combine an excellent quality of life with strong economic viability, for example in the High Peak and Derbyshire Dales, is becoming an increasingly important factor.

Derbyshire is also part of the UK’s only inland Freeport, as part of the East Midlands Freeport. The East Midlands Intermodal Park in South Derbyshire, located adjacent to Toyota UK, will be a special economic zone with the potential to drive innovation and growth.

…our vibrant communities

Spread across Derbyshire’s stunning landscape are many vibrant market towns, bringing local character and providing important hubs for residents and tourists as part of a thriving visitor economy which attracts 35 million tourist visitors each year.

Picturesque locations such as Bakewell, Buxton, Belper and Ashbourne are attracting interest from businesses looking to tap into new markets. In a post-Covid world, when UK high streets are re-inventing themselves, capital investors are exploring real estate opportunities such as in Swadlincote and Chesterfield.

To accommodate a growing population and local workforce, major residential and mixed-use sites are being brought forward – for example; Shipley Lakeside, Clowne Garden Village and Drakelow Park – maximising community spaces, green corridors and waterside environments.

…our ambition

Derbyshire is home to world-class companies and a diverse and skilled workforce and we are ambitious to create an environment in which our people and our businesses thrive.  The sympathetic and strategic restoration of our physical assets, re-purposing of our landscape and regeneration of key sites underpin the vision we have for our place.

Across Derbyshire, over £100m of Levelling Up, Stronger Towns funding and monies for Future High Street projects have been secured from central government towards strategic regeneration projects in places including Buxton, Clay Cross, Heanor and Long Eaton.

Where else can you consider the opportunities of former quarries, 18th century mills, airfields, power stations and reclaimed parklands? Derbyshire’s rich industrial past is being transformed into an exciting future.
